“God’s love Letter to...”
Hebrews 8:10
Pastor Manny Ojeda
What if you received a letter that read like this; I write you this letter to tell you that I despise you. Yes, that’s right, you are what I loath. I loath you because of who you are and what you represent. Let me be more detailed as to how I feel about you. I noticed that you watch 4.5 hours daily of television. That’s right, I’m counting, I noticed that when you’re favorite programs are not on, that you either watch Pay Per view or you go out to rent a flick. Well let me give you more opportunities to enter into an alternate world and entertain yourself from reality. But you do get tired of watching T.V. and movies so let me give you more opportunities to entertain yourself. If you are a young person, then go and spend time with your friends. I know that the friends that your parents want you to have are boring and don’t ever do anything risky and exiting, so in order that you can have a little fun in your life I will provide them for you. I will always put you in an environment that you can have fun in. Now remember, some feel that doing your own thing when you want it and the way that you want it is a bad thing. Let me tell you that the world is all yours to do what you please. Your probably thinking that you cannot do these things because you are a religious person well let me tell you that now I have made it to where religious people can enjoy life too. Now you have the option of going to any church that you want, as a matter of fact I have worked it out to where there are churches that are centered on entertainment. You can actually send your kids to a church that tickles their fancy. I know of a couple of churches
that have substituted good old fashion fun, for bad old fashion Bible study. Come on, your kids are only kids and shouldn’t be stressed out with all those formalities. Let’s face it, people have trouble believing the Bible now days, is it even possible to obey all those things that the Bible tells us to do. I think the best thing that God should offer you is a positive place where there is no pressure, come as you are and leave as you are, just be yourself. Look, why change when you are fine the way you are? So many religions and so many beliefs!
I also noticed that you are a little down on the way that you look. Well I can help you shape that belly so that you can finally show it off. Having problems with those wrinkles, well use that credit card and go to the doctor, he’ll make you look like new. Your children, well they are not happy with their image either. I can help change that, just buy them all the latest fashions and they’ll be happy. Look, clothing companies spend millions of dollars a year designing stuff that will bring out the natural bodies that your kids have, they’ll have more attention from others and be happier. It’s all in appearance and I can help. I know some kids are too fat, then tell them that their bodies are just fine and keep them happy with more food and more junk, if they get sick, then today’s medicine works wonders, drug them up.
I noticed that you have trouble relating with your kids, I noticed that you kids have trouble with your parents and all the nagging that they do. I think you are way too much into each other’s business. The less talking you do, the less spending time together you do, the least amount problems you will have. It is obvious that you will get on each other’s nerves, so ignore each other. When problems come up, just don’t make a big deal out of them. Just remember parents that your kids learn from you, their relationship with you depends on the kind of friends that they will have in the future and today. So make the best out of it and let them learn from others rather than you.
I want you to remember that I never forget about you and that I will do anything to keep you mine so this is why I have written this letter to you; as a matter of fact this is my love letter to you.
We have just read a portion of Satan’s love letter to the world, and I believe that this is very watered down, because his hatred for us is more passionate than I could ever illustrate with words. I do want to tell you that God has also written us a love letter, as matter of fact it is older and greater than that of Satan. In Hebrews 8:10 we read, “ For this is the covenant that I will make with the house of Israel after those days, says the Lord; I will put my laws into their mind, and write them in their hearts: and I will be to them a God, and they shall be to me a people.” God has also written us a love letter
God expresses Himself in many means and ways. His love letter to us can be read and seen in all the things that he has done. We can clearly say that he has done a lot so the next question is what is He doing for us now? Well in John 14:1-4, God’s love letter informs us that Jesus at this very time is preparing a place so that we may be with him. I think that this is the center of any love letter, being in the presence of your lover. As a matter of fact in verse 1 of John 14, we read that we should not let our heart be troubled. God’s presence brings peace and calm. The love of God is a condition of the heart, not a physical manifestation in the form of a possession or wealth. God’s manifestation of love for us today is a hope of a better future and a kingdom to come. Our great lover God is tired of being apart from His children, are we tired of being far from Him? That is God’s love letter to us.
God has shown His letter to us personally and it is found in Genesis 1:26,27. They are simple words with a deep profound meaning. Would you believe me if I told you that these deep profound words are the solution to conditions such as low self esteem, low self worth, and even depression? Well let me tell you what this deep profound statement is. “And God said; let us make man in our image, after our likeness: and let them have dominion over the fish of the sea, and over the fowl of the air, and over the cattle, and over all the earth, and over every creeping thing that creeps upon the earth. So God created man in his own image, in the image of God created he him; male and female created he them.” God’s love letter clearly outlines that we are made in his very image. Are we gods? By no means, only God is God, but the purpose of relationship is to give the ultimate gift, and that ultimate gift is you. God gave of Himself to us when he created us in His image. As a matter of fact, we are living tributes to the God of the universe; we are living tributes to the one who sent Jesus to die for us on the cross. The Bible explains this further in the book of 1st Corinthians 6:19-20 which states, “Do you not know that your body is the temple of the Holy Spirit who is in you, whom you have received form God? You are not your own; you were bought at a price. Therefore, honor God with your body.” To be God’s image is to be the place where he seeks to dwell, yes my friends, God seeks to dwell with His Children like a lover that cannot stand being away from His bride. As having children is the ultimate expression of love between two people, being made in the image of God is God’s ultimate way of saying that he wants to be with us and relate with us. He seeks to dwell with us so much that he hasn’t only made us into His image, but our bodies are His temple. I am not saying that we worship ourselves and hold ourselves up as an idol, but that we take care of our lives, our hearts, and our bodies because we are fearfully and wonderfully made by God. That is God’s love letter to us.
Let me direct you to the book of John Chapter 1:1. In it we read that “In the beginning was the word, and the word was with God, and the word was God.” I love breaking down the words in the love letters that my wife sends me, actually I remember when we were dating how I used to exegete and over analyze all the words that came in her letters of love. To me they were gold. What would have happened if the word kiss would have come out of the page and landed itself on my cheek? Wow, can you imagine, well in John 1:1 we are told that God’s word, did just that, He came out of the pages and out of the heavens into earth to be with us. What love! That is the beginning and the end of God’s love letter to us. The first aspect of God’s love letter to us is His presence. God is with us. That is why in Isaiah 7, and 8 we are told that His name will be Immanuel, ‘God with us’. From what we have talked about, God’s ultimate expression of love is the earthly incarnation of Jesus Christ. “For God so loved the world, that he gave His only Begotten son…” (John 3:16) God’s love letter to His children became a physical manifestation and dwelt with us. What happens when the letter of a lover is not enough? Well the lover himself or herself comes and loves that person personally. That is what happened when Jesus came to this world. God loved us personally with the presence of Jesus Christ. This is God’s love letter to us.
Image, entertainment, relationships, money, religion, all these are forms of a supernatural letter that sends to us a great message of our place in this life. I have merely touched the tip of a great iceberg my friend, because God seeks to find every opportunity possible to write us a love letter. In Psalm 51, we see that God’s love letter invites us to be cleansed from our sin, in Matthew 6:19-34 Jesus helps us not to worry, in Psalm 91we have the assurance of God’s protection, and in Joshua 1 God’s love letter gives us courage and hope.
My friend, you are so precious that there are great forces competing for your love and attention. On the one side, Lucifer, or Satan seeks to make you his with the enticement of this cruel harsh world and it’s temporary pleasure, on the other hand, we have our heavenly father who has written a powerful love letter so that we may remember that His is deeper and more powerful than that of the fallen angel. Choose you this day who shall be your lover, whose letter of love will you accept?
